alexey-milovidov
|
d3e4249420
|
Merge branch 'master' into ttldropparts
|
2019-08-03 02:17:29 +03:00 |
|
CurtizJ
|
82f304f81e
|
add query 'SYSTEM STOP TTL MERGES'
|
2019-08-01 18:36:12 +03:00 |
|
CurtizJ
|
f224269d41
|
filter by ttl parts created before 'alter ... modify ttl' query with 'optimize ... final' query
|
2019-08-01 14:10:42 +03:00 |
|
Igr Mineev
|
fc79ed86ef
|
Ready for review
|
2019-08-01 13:29:14 +03:00 |
|
Nikita Vasilev
|
63fe714420
|
fix
|
2019-07-28 14:10:35 +03:00 |
|
Sergi Vladykin
|
c5a42a6948
|
TTL: Only drop altogether the expired parts and not partially prune them.
Though in regular merges eviction of expired values still must happen.
|
2019-07-28 13:30:46 +03:00 |
|
Nikita Vasilev
|
7efb1bcb12
|
Merge remote-tracking branch 'upstream/master' into nikvas0/index_mutate
|
2019-07-27 10:30:43 +03:00 |
|
Igr Mineev
|
e967c23adb
|
Add Space interface for reservation. Add move to volume command
|
2019-07-23 16:34:17 +03:00 |
|
Igr Mineev
|
90fab48cd7
|
Stylefixes
|
2019-07-16 14:07:04 +03:00 |
|
Igr Mineev
|
21e0bec3d0
|
Merge remote-tracking branch 'upstream/master' into feature_multiple_disks
|
2019-07-16 13:45:07 +03:00 |
|
alexey-milovidov
|
50c22ef71a
|
Merge pull request #5628 from yandex/index_granularity_by_default
Enable adaptive index granularity by default
|
2019-07-03 02:15:33 +03:00 |
|
Nikita Vasilev
|
7b7517ff85
|
Merge remote-tracking branch 'upstream/master' into nikvas0/index_mutate
|
2019-06-24 16:44:44 +03:00 |
|
alexey-milovidov
|
606b074a4b
|
Merge pull request #5659 from yandex/ignore-mutation-limits
Ignore query execution limits and limits for max parts size for merge while executing mutations.
|
2019-06-21 02:14:41 +03:00 |
|
Igr Mineev
|
23049ac9e8
|
Add mergetree part move in background.
|
2019-06-19 20:56:41 +03:00 |
|
alesapin
|
d1de7431e1
|
Compilable
|
2019-06-19 13:26:26 +03:00 |
|
alesapin
|
b544b62e44
|
A log of bugs
|
2019-06-19 13:07:56 +03:00 |
|
alesapin
|
4f98f875c3
|
Add ability to write final mark for *MergeTree engines family (#5624)
Add the ability to write final mark to *MergeTree engines family.
|
2019-06-18 15:54:27 +03:00 |
|
CurtizJ
|
e6dd92f9e1
|
ignore max part size for merge setting while executing mutations
|
2019-06-17 22:41:48 +03:00 |
|
Igr Mineev
|
842c72bb6d
|
Merge branch 'master' into feature_multiple_disks
|
2019-06-09 15:38:54 +03:00 |
|
proller
|
1b0d1a4450
|
Info about frozen parts in system.parts (#5471)
* wip
* wip
* wip
* Clean
* fix test
* clean
* fix test
* fix test
|
2019-05-31 07:03:46 +03:00 |
|
Igor Mineev
|
15ee6207ab
|
Chg 'Schema' to 'StoragePolicy'. Add system.disks. Add system.storage_politics. Add disk to system.parts. Add policy to system.tables.
|
2019-05-24 22:03:07 +03:00 |
|
Igor Mineev
|
4f61c9d30f
|
Const Schema fix
|
2019-05-22 22:20:10 +03:00 |
|
Guillaume Tassery
|
77b7158cd8
|
Progress rename for total_rows and write_[rows|bytes]
|
2019-05-20 18:37:41 +07:00 |
|
Igor Mineev
|
af300c667b
|
Bugfix
|
2019-05-11 23:44:43 +03:00 |
|
Nikita Vasilev
|
6c0722db04
|
fix mutations with parts
|
2019-05-09 20:27:20 +03:00 |
|
Nikita Vasilev
|
18593391b4
|
materialize query
|
2019-05-05 21:53:48 +03:00 |
|
Nikita Vasilev
|
27aeb3a36d
|
fix
|
2019-05-05 21:19:07 +03:00 |
|
Nikita Vasilev
|
87131d9e99
|
fix
|
2019-05-05 15:17:30 +03:00 |
|
Nikita Vasilev
|
85564c3a84
|
Merge remote-tracking branch 'upstream/master' into nikvas0/index_mutate
|
2019-05-05 14:34:10 +03:00 |
|
Nikita Vasilev
|
11d2785e8e
|
parts drop
|
2019-05-05 10:59:07 +03:00 |
|
Igor Mineev
|
8edcae5530
|
Merge remote-tracking branch 'upstream/master' into feature_multiple_disks
|
2019-04-24 15:35:08 +03:00 |
|
Igor Mineev
|
79abe85328
|
New data path: disk_path + db_name + table_name. Removed default path from MergeTree Constructor
|
2019-04-21 21:38:44 +03:00 |
|
Nikita Vasilev
|
8e8c77a46b
|
added indices to mutationsInterpreter
|
2019-04-17 20:07:07 +03:00 |
|
alesapin
|
faeb95cfd7
|
Merge branch 'master' into adaptive_index_granularity
|
2019-04-15 19:36:36 +03:00 |
|
Anton Popov
|
7f93f9ad2f
|
TTL for columns and tables (#4212)
Add TTL for columns and tables.
|
2019-04-15 12:30:45 +03:00 |
|
Nikita Vasilev
|
20f0b17cf4
|
mutations
|
2019-04-10 20:44:39 +03:00 |
|
Igor Mineev
|
7824aa528f
|
Add Schemes to config. Parse scheme as default on MergeTreeData init
|
2019-04-04 20:19:11 +03:00 |
|
Igor Mineev
|
0441480502
|
Storage getDataPath -> getDataPaths
|
2019-04-04 16:13:59 +03:00 |
|
Igor Mineev
|
341e3f1c5b
|
Add space reservation for each new MargeTreeDataPart.
|
2019-04-03 15:52:09 +03:00 |
|
Igor Mineev
|
8047d16a96
|
Add Path chooser. Add DiskMonitort multiple disks support
|
2019-04-01 21:41:19 +03:00 |
|
alesapin
|
78e09a221a
|
Remove debug prints, little refactoring
|
2019-03-30 17:43:43 +03:00 |
|
alesapin
|
e449760fde
|
Remove debug print
|
2019-03-27 19:50:01 +03:00 |
|
alesapin
|
48fb090cda
|
Small fixes
|
2019-03-26 15:37:42 +03:00 |
|
alesapin
|
0378400972
|
Move all vertically possible streams to stopcondition
|
2019-03-26 14:37:32 +03:00 |
|
alesapin
|
2d0224aab4
|
Add average blocks size for ReplacingBlockInputStream
|
2019-03-26 13:23:14 +03:00 |
|
alesapin
|
2dfd6779f6
|
Remove exception
|
2019-03-26 12:46:09 +03:00 |
|
alesapin
|
c0e29d3fb4
|
Fix first time read from mark
|
2019-03-25 19:55:48 +03:00 |
|
alesapin
|
aba51a11ba
|
Large refactoring (only compilable)
|
2019-03-25 16:55:24 +03:00 |
|
alesapin
|
5aea16e2a0
|
Fix mutations bug
|
2019-03-22 15:56:58 +03:00 |
|
alesapin
|
ef5162e2e3
|
Some fixes
|
2019-03-20 23:01:15 +03:00 |
|
alesapin
|
fb555359e7
|
Read by block size only in case of Vertical merge
|
2019-03-20 20:20:10 +03:00 |
|
alesapin
|
ec474472e4
|
Make avg block size for stream optional
|
2019-03-19 17:36:42 +03:00 |
|
alesapin
|
2f037bad58
|
Fix bug in merging algorithm
|
2019-03-19 16:10:24 +03:00 |
|
alesapin
|
ce03636f05
|
Merge master
|
2019-03-18 15:02:33 +03:00 |
|
Alexey Milovidov
|
d558cf345c
|
Faster calcelling of vertical merges
|
2019-02-12 22:04:13 +03:00 |
|
Alexey Zatelepin
|
3ec6f508f1
|
Merge branch 'master' into mutations-introspection
Conflicts:
dbms/src/Interpreters/InterpreterKillQueryQuery.cpp
|
2019-02-06 15:22:48 +03:00 |
|
Alexey Zatelepin
|
ca93fd483a
|
kill ordinary MergeTree mutations [#CLICKHOUSE-3912]
|
2019-02-05 21:09:10 +03:00 |
|
Alexey Zatelepin
|
5832e474a4
|
is_mutation flag in system.merges [#CLICKHOUSE-3912]
|
2019-02-05 21:09:05 +03:00 |
|
Alexey Zatelepin
|
92a4342c31
|
system.merges element for mutations [#CLICKHOUSE-3912]
|
2019-02-05 21:09:00 +03:00 |
|
Nikita Vasilev
|
a1b0dede07
|
Data Skipping Indices (#4143)
* made index parser
* added index parsing
* some fixes
* added index interface and factory
* fixed compilation
* ptrs
* added indexParts
* indextypes
* index condition
* IndexCondition
* added indexes in selectexecutor
* fix
* changed comment
* fix
* added granularity
* comments
* fix
* fix
* added writing indexes
* removed indexpart class
* fix
* added setSkipIndexes
* add rw for MergeTreeIndexes
* fixes
* upd error
* fix
* fix
* reading
* test index
* fixed nullptr error
* fixed
* fix
* unique names
* asts -> exprlist
* minmax index
* fix
* fixed select
* fixed merging
* fixed mutation
* working minmax
* removed test index
* fixed style
* added indexes to checkDataPart
* added tests for minmax index
* fixed constructor
* fix style
* fixed includes
* fixed setSkipIndexes
* added indexes meta to zookeeper
* added parsing
* removed throw
* alter cmds parse
* fix
* added alter
* fix
* alters fix
* fix alters
* fix "after"
* fixed alter
* alter fix + test
* fixes
* upd setSkipIndexes
* fixed alter bug with drop all indices
* fix metadata editing
* new test and repl fix
* rm test files
* fixed repl alter
* fix
* fix
* indices
* MTReadStream
* upd test for bug
* fix
* added useful parsers and ast classes
* fix
* fix comments
* replaced columns
* fix
* fixed parsing
* fixed printing
* fix err
* basic IndicesDescription
* go to IndicesDescr
* moved indices
* go to indicesDescr
* fix test minmax_index*
* fixed MT alter
* fixed bug with replMT indices storing in zk
* rename
* refactoring
* docs ru
* docs ru
* docs en
* refactor
* rename tests
* fix docs
* refactoring
* fix
* fix
* fix
* fixed style
* unique idx
* unique
* fix
* better minmax calculation
* upd
* added getBlock
* unique_condition
* added termForAST
* unique
* fixed not
* uniqueCondition::mayBeTrueOnGranule
* fix
* fixed bug with double column
* is always true
* fix
* key set
* spaces
* test
* tests
* fix
* unique
* fix
* fix
* fixed bug with duplicate column
* removed unused data
* fix
* fixes
* __bitSwapLastTwo
* fix
|
2019-02-05 17:50:25 +03:00 |
|
Ivan Lezhankin
|
05ab15cc84
|
Merge IBlockInputStream and IProfilingBlockInputStream into one
|
2019-01-23 17:48:50 +03:00 |
|
maiha
|
6c83beafdd
|
dbms: Fixed misspells in comments
|
2019-01-23 04:56:53 +09:00 |
|
Alexey Milovidov
|
1d4701b0bc
|
Added some warnings from clang's -Weverything
|
2019-01-04 15:10:00 +03:00 |
|
alexey-milovidov
|
d16447c3f4
|
Merge pull request #3899 from yandex/custom_compression_codecs
Custom compression codecs
|
2018-12-28 08:29:09 +03:00 |
|
Alexey Milovidov
|
882531b9c0
|
Fixed UB #3926
|
2018-12-27 04:40:00 +03:00 |
|
Alexey Milovidov
|
589d07860f
|
Fixed UB #3926
|
2018-12-27 04:12:18 +03:00 |
|
alesapin
|
7c11455bd3
|
Remove compression settings
|
2018-12-21 15:17:30 +03:00 |
|
alesapin
|
aee6c0a606
|
Remove dump code
|
2018-12-20 20:37:02 +03:00 |
|
proller
|
3a9bd8a773
|
Fix macos build
|
2018-12-17 17:10:23 +03:00 |
|
alesapin
|
7925abcd74
|
Deep debugging
|
2018-12-04 17:44:42 +03:00 |
|
alesapin
|
bf338b957f
|
Merge master
|
2018-12-03 12:10:06 +03:00 |
|
alexey-milovidov
|
48b30edcf5
|
Merge branch 'master' into alter-order-by
|
2018-12-02 21:06:38 +03:00 |
|
alesapin
|
5524b77915
|
Compilable code!
|
2018-11-30 18:36:10 +03:00 |
|
alesapin
|
b2fd3e804a
|
Add special logic for alter
|
2018-11-29 14:55:34 +03:00 |
|
alesapin
|
e2e88324d0
|
Rename MergeTree streams for select
|
2018-11-29 12:19:42 +03:00 |
|
alesapin
|
b7cdd8fe7f
|
Trying to simplify merge reading logic
|
2018-11-28 18:05:28 +03:00 |
|
Alexey Zatelepin
|
d3d9242462
|
Merge branch 'master' into alter-order-by
Conflicts:
dbms/src/Parsers/ASTAlterQuery.h
dbms/src/Parsers/ParserAlterQuery.cpp
dbms/src/Storages/AlterCommands.cpp
dbms/src/Storages/AlterCommands.h
|
2018-11-26 16:01:48 +03:00 |
|
Alexey Milovidov
|
7d6fffff48
|
More style checks [#CLICKHOUSE-3]
|
2018-11-24 04:48:06 +03:00 |
|
Alexey Zatelepin
|
2cc0aae82c
|
rearrange AST members in MergeTreeData [#CLICKHOUSE-3859]
|
2018-11-13 16:15:17 +03:00 |
|
Alexey Zatelepin
|
f4c26e78d2
|
renames [#CLICKHOUSE-3859]
|
2018-11-13 16:13:01 +03:00 |
|
Alexey Zatelepin
|
0fa86162d9
|
separate sorting key and primary key, allow setting primary key separately [#CLICKHOUSE-3859]
|
2018-11-13 16:12:55 +03:00 |
|
Alexey Zatelepin
|
9a92c0a55c
|
sort key is distinct from primary key [#CLICKHOUSE-3859]
|
2018-11-13 16:12:49 +03:00 |
|
Alexey Milovidov
|
98543b7c41
|
Fixed vertical merge of multidimensional Nested structures [#CLICKHOUSE-3901]
|
2018-10-17 00:22:41 +03:00 |
|
Alexey Zatelepin
|
230a9fff2d
|
Write the columns list of the resulting part in the same order as all_columns [#CLICKHOUSE-13]
|
2018-09-21 15:40:34 +03:00 |
|
Alexey Zatelepin
|
0ec0a24bc9
|
fix use of temp variable after it gets out of scope
|
2018-09-20 16:55:22 +03:00 |
|
Alexey Zatelepin
|
b7cb8d1ae1
|
write correct columns list when UPDATEd part doesn't contain all columns [#CLICKHOUSE-13]
|
2018-09-19 16:04:52 +03:00 |
|
alexey-milovidov
|
0223225a05
|
Merge pull request #3035 from yandex/alter-update
ALTER UPDATE
|
2018-09-13 06:03:35 +03:00 |
|
alesapin
|
17a8fb86dc
|
CLICKHOUSE-3970: Rename variable
|
2018-09-12 21:19:47 +03:00 |
|
alesapin
|
c38e3e7890
|
CLICKHOUSE-3970: Add logging
|
2018-09-12 20:28:59 +03:00 |
|
alesapin
|
1664bec008
|
CLICKHOUSE-3970: Add setting for O_DIRECT for big merges
|
2018-09-12 20:19:52 +03:00 |
|
Alexey Zatelepin
|
133c9c7c37
|
Merge branch 'master' into alter-update
Conflicts:
docs/en/query_language/alter.md
|
2018-09-07 19:11:02 +03:00 |
|
Alexey Zatelepin
|
6275bfd8cd
|
fix CollapsingMergeTree + vertical merge [#CLICKHOUSE-3963]
don't skip writing to rows sources even if all rows have collapsed.
|
2018-09-05 20:19:51 +03:00 |
|
Alexey Zatelepin
|
acc1a84827
|
better name [#CLICKHOUSE-13]
|
2018-09-05 15:54:03 +03:00 |
|
Alexey Zatelepin
|
d4d1020798
|
execute UPDATEs and DELETEs in stages [#CLICKHOUSE-13]
|
2018-09-03 22:34:49 +03:00 |
|
Alexey Zatelepin
|
e9493b3a5f
|
use hard links to copy columns that didn't change [#CLICKHOUSE-13]
|
2018-08-30 16:56:43 +03:00 |
|
Alexey Zatelepin
|
dc2a4c21e9
|
execute ALTER UPDATE [#CLICKHOUSE-13]
|
2018-08-30 16:56:43 +03:00 |
|
Alexey Zatelepin
|
f592aa84d1
|
fix vertical merge for empty parts [#CLICKHOUSE-3913]
|
2018-08-23 15:04:30 +03:00 |
|
Alexey Zatelepin
|
5c748bfdce
|
fix bug when MATERIALIZED columns were not selected during mutation #2900 [#CLICKHOUSE-3911]
|
2018-08-22 15:45:24 +03:00 |
|
Alexey Zatelepin
|
765b908450
|
change the order in which the locks are taken to make TSan happy [#CLICKHOUSE-3892]
|
2018-08-20 19:07:07 +03:00 |
|
Nikolai Kochetov
|
391b4b5927
|
Merged with master.
|
2018-08-20 15:25:06 +03:00 |
|